Locale : Small Town -- An incorporated place or CDP with a population less than 25,000 and greater than or equal to 2,500 and located outside a CMSA or MSA.
Institution Type : Private, not-for-profit -- Four or more years
Calendar System : 4-1-4 or similar plan -- The 4-1-4 calendar consists of 4 courses taken for 4 months, 1 course taken for 1 month, and 4 courses taken for 4 months. There may be an additional summer session.

Carnegie Classification : Baccalaureate Colleges--General -- These institutions are primarily undergraduate colleges with major emphasis on baccalaureate programs. They award less than half of their baccalaureate degrees in liberal arts fields.
Regional Accreditation : Yes  -- North Central Association of Colleges and Schools, The Higher Learning Commission
